Arthurdw / firefly
A "blazingly" fast key-value pair database without bloat written in rust
☆19Updated last year
Alternatives and similar repositories for firefly:
Users that are interested in firefly are comparing it to the libraries listed below
- Distributed systems library for making communications through the network easier, while keeping minimalism and flexibility.☆34Updated 2 years ago
- A version for futures::FuturesUnordered that multiplexes Streams☆25Updated last month
- Distributed SQLite☆17Updated 7 months ago
- An extremely dev-friendly, composable messaging platform☆57Updated 6 months ago
- Seredies is a Redis Protocol implementation for serde.☆19Updated last year
- Rust ULID (Universally Unique Lexicographically Sortable Identifier) generation and processing☆43Updated last month
- Prioritised, parallel job scheduler with concurrent exclusion, job merging, recurring jobs and load limiting for lower priorities.☆47Updated 3 years ago
- A scalable, distributed message queue powered by a segmented, partitioned, replicated and immutable log.☆63Updated 8 months ago
- Linked Atomic Random Insert Vector: a thread-safe, self-memory-managed vector with no guaranteed sequential insert.☆55Updated last year
- Queue futures to run concurrently, in the order they're spawned, and with global and group limits.☆57Updated this week
- It executes futures☆55Updated last year
- a fast async pool based on channel☆23Updated 2 months ago
- Bigtable but smol☆28Updated last week
- A flexible and convenient high-level mmap for zero-copy file I/O.☆106Updated last year
- A concise, self-describing binary format written in Rust for Serde☆63Updated 5 months ago
- Asynchronize blocking operation.☆26Updated 2 years ago
- A small in-memory key value database for rust☆14Updated last year
- cross-platform Rust API for memory mapped IO☆41Updated 8 months ago
- Distributed key-value store.☆27Updated 3 years ago
- VecDeque-like fast, unbounded, mpmc/spmc concurent FIFO message queue. Lockless reads, write-lock writes.☆21Updated 2 months ago
- Rust wrapper for posix message queues☆16Updated 6 months ago
- This crate provides Discrete Interval Tree Data-Structures, which are based off BTreeMap☆41Updated 4 months ago
- Modular, Asynchronous Implementation of a Log-Structured Merge Tree☆36Updated this week
- A global executor built on top of async-executor and smol☆73Updated 8 months ago
- A no-frills async memcached client for Rust.☆23Updated 4 months ago
- SegVec data structure for rust. Similar to Vec, but allocates memory in chunks of increasing size.☆37Updated last year
- axum::ws with type safe messages☆23Updated 8 months ago
- Oneshot Rust channel working both in and between sync and async environments☆84Updated 3 months ago
- Stack of Rust crates for stead state projects☆68Updated this week
- A cargo subcommand that extends cargo's capabilities when it comes to code generation.☆54Updated 2 months ago